The Ohio Coalition for the Education of Children with Disabilities (OCECD) is looking for a fulltime Administrative Assistant for our Marion, Ohio Executive Office location at 125 Executive Drive, Suite 200, Marion, OH 43302. OCECD is the Parent Training and Information Center for Ohio (PTI). We are a statewide nonprofit organization that serves families of infants, toddlers, children, and youth with disabilities in Ohio; educators; and agencies who provide services to them. We work to ensure a meaningful and relevant education for all children and youth with disabilities in Ohio.
